DDC Kupwara reviews RDD schemes

Says “Over 1500 works completed under MGNREGA”

Kupwara : In order to review the progress of developmental works being implemented under Rural Development sector in Kupwara District, a meeting was held under the chairmanship of District Development Commissioner (DDC) Kupwara, Dr. Doifode Sagar Dattatray at the Conference Hall of the DC Office Complex hereon Tuesday.
At the outset, the DDC took a detailed review of different schemes being executed under the RDD sector in all Blocks of Kupwara District.
On the occasion, the DDC directed the Officers to prioritize implementation of all Government sponsored schemes so that targets are achieved in time with tangible results on the ground so that people are benefited with these schemes.
He directed the RDD officers and field functionaries to redouble their efforts to ensure cent percent saturation of all the deliverables under the programme in all Panchayats of the district.
The DDC also reviewed physical and financial progress made under MGNREGA 2022-23 and was informed that as many as 2343 works were taken up during the current financial year and out of them 1500 works have been completed with expenditure of Rs 5.42 crores material component(MC) and 51.95 crore Labour component (LC).
District has achieved a record of 26.08 lac man days which consists of 151 percent against the target of 17.26 lac.
It was informed that out of target 48505 soakage pits 47502 soakage pits were taken up, out of them till date 35250 soakage pits have been completed.
Under Amrit sarovar 661 works of construction and renovation of waterbodies related works were taken up out of them 464 are completed and work on 197 is going on.
While reviewing the Area Development Fund 2022-23, It was informed that as many as 1650 works were approved, out of them 1540 were tendered out with allotted cost of Rs 29.20 crore and 719 are physically complete.
Total release for the ADF was Rs 26.08 crore and an expenditure of Rs 15.17 crore has been made till date.
While reviewing PMAY (G), it was informed that 3446 cases of PMAY (G) were approved out of them 3317 have received 1st installment, 2370 have received second installment, 1291 have given 3rd installment.
The DDC stressed the officers to carry forward the tempo of work with added zeal and dedication to sustain the achievements.
DDC asked the officers to prioritize convergence works and some notable works like beautifully designed playfields, construction of one Anganwadi centre in every village, passenger sheds, waiting places on roadsides and other important places, like schools, beautification of panchayat ghars, beautification of parks, water places, construction of toilets at public places particularly roadsides, tree plantation, construction of fountain towers, entry points at important places.
The meeting was attended by ADC Kupwara, Gh Nabi Bhat; Joint Director Planning, Abdul Majeed; ACD Kupwara, Hilal Ahmad Mir; ACP Kupwara, Shabir Ahmad; Executive Engineer REW, BDOs of all Blocks of district and AEEs.
